Infant Found Unresponsive at Home in Beit Shemesh, Rushed to Hospital
A three-month-old infant was discovered unresponsive and not breathing in his home in Beit Shemesh on Sunday morning. The baby was found after he did not wake up from his sleep. Emergency medical teams were dispatched to the residence and immediately began administering advanced resuscitation efforts.
The infant was transported via intensive care ambulance to Hadassah Ein Kerem Hospital in Jerusalem. Medical personnel continued resuscitation procedures throughout the evacuation. Upon arrival at the hospital, the baby was in critical condition, with medical teams continuing their efforts to save his life.
